Default Rear Wiper Removal

Does anybody know how to remove the rear wiper blade and motor for the xB? If so what do you replace it with besides a camera? Any help would be great.

It does work. If you are in rain alot, keep it. With the unique shape that the xB has it will suck the water to the back window and not blow it off at higher speeds.

I live in New Orleans, which if you didn't know gets lots of rain (building a city on top of a swamp + being next to a river + being near a lake = lots of rain). My rear wiper sucked; it rattled when my bass hit, it made an obnoxious sound when I did decide to use it, and it looked like crap. I have since removed the wiper, plugged it by putting a bolt in the grommet that was there for the wiper, and wiped rain-ex on the window. I have absolutely no problems seeing out of it when it is wet outside.
